## Configuration

Wavelet renders those little waveform previews you see in the Chordboard upload flow. Most defaults are fine out of the box — peak resolution, color ramp, caching, all tweakable later.

One thing you do need up front: the render API credential. Pop this line into your plugin's .env file:

secret setting of tajof-bahif: COURIER_KEY3=65d

MANAGEMENT MEETING MINUTES — RESELLER PROGRAMME

Attendees: R. Calloway (Chair), D. Imbert, S. Novik.

Quick session this month. The Fernpath reseller programme is outperforming: twelve partners signed since launch, and the Duskport region is asking for a second tier. Agreed to bump partner margins to 18% and draft a certification track. Imbert owns the rollout plan; Novik handles legal templates. Board should note the strategic context captured in the confidential line below.

confidential, kadup-bawef: Headcount on the Holath team goes from 3 to 120 by the end of October. Gross margin on Holath came in at 20 percent against a plan of 15 percent.

Runbook — account recovery during Brambleworks user-module split. Context: we're carving the user module out of the Ostermill monolith; auth writes go to both stores until cutover. If a customer is locked out, check the new Userforge service first, then the legacy table. Never edit legacy rows directly. To unseal the dual-write reconciliation vault when both stores disagree, use the passphrase below.

vault phrase of tagag-fawef = lammir-ulaiel-oliax-belox-eliox-ulaok-gilael-norys-holox-fenir

Hey Tomasz — handing off the Stockmender reconciliation job before I'm out. The nightly run diffs warehouse counts against the Ledgerbin snapshot; the fix in this PR stops it double-counting bundled SKUs. Review the dedup logic in the merge step especially — it's the fiddly part. One heads-up: to rerun the job locally you'll need to unlock the fixtures vault, which got relocked after the last rotation. Unlock it with the passphrase below.

vault phrase of kajef-tafog = wenox-briix